Hot Pepper – Carolina Reaper
Pot Size: Grown in a 4-inch pot, ready for transplanting into your garden or a larger container.
Appearance & Growth Habit: This compact, bushy pepper plant produces wrinkled, red, lantern-shaped peppers with a distinctive scorpion-like tail. Grows to about 3-4 feet tall.
Care Requirements: Prefers full sun, well-draining soil, and consistent moisture. Requires warm temperatures for optimal growth.
Flavor Profile: Insanely spicy with a fruity, slightly sweet undertone before the intense heat kicks in. Measured at over 1.6 million Scoville Heat Units (SHU), making it one of the hottest peppers in the world.
Ideal Use: Perfect for making hot sauces, spicy salsas, or drying into flakes. Handle with caution—this pepper is not for the faint of heart!
Special Benefits: A favorite among spice lovers and extreme heat enthusiasts. Can deter garden pests naturally due to its capsaicin content.
